What Does This Mean?

A Full Moon occurs when the Sun and Moon sit directly opposite each other in the zodiac, creating a moment of illumination and culmination. Think of it as the universe turning on a spotlight, revealing what has been growing in the shadows since the New Moon two weeks prior.

With the Moon in Cancer opposing the Sun in Capricorn, we experience a cosmic dialogue between two fundamental human needs:

  • Cancer energy represents home, family, emotional security, intuition, and our inner world
  • Capricorn energy embodies career, ambition, structure, responsibility, and our public life

This Full Moon asks us to examine the balance between these realms. Have you been working so hard that you've neglected your emotional wellbeing? Have you been so focused on external achievements that your relationships have suffered? Or perhaps you've been hiding in your comfort zone, afraid to step into your larger ambitions?

The Cancer Full Moon illuminates these imbalances with compassion, not judgment. It whispers that you can honor both your need for security AND your desire for achievement.

How to Work with This Energy

Create Sacred Space at Home

Light candles, prepare a nourishing meal, or simply tidy up your space with intention. Your home environment directly affects your emotional state during this Full Moon. Even small acts of creating comfort can have profound effects.

Practice Emotional Release

Full Moons favor letting go. Consider journaling about what emotions you're ready to release. Ask yourself: What fears about safety or belonging no longer serve me? What old family patterns am I ready to transform?

Honor Your Needs

Cancer energy teaches us that having needs isn't needy—it's human. Make a list of what you truly need to feel secure and supported. Then take one concrete step toward meeting one of those needs.

Connect with Water

As a water sign, Cancer responds beautifully to water rituals. Take a bath infused with sea salt, spend time near a lake or ocean, or simply drink more water mindfully. Water helps process and release emotions.

Reach Out

If someone comes to mind during this Full Moon, contact them. Cancer rules our roots and our chosen family. A simple message saying "I was thinking of you" can create ripples of connection and healing.
